About

Scientex Packaging (Ayer Keroh) Berhad engages in the manufacture and marketing of flexible packaging materials in Malaysia, Australia, Thailand, Myanmar, Singapore, the Philippines, Myanmar, and internationally. It offers products for food and beverage, home care, personal care, and pet care. The company was formerly known as Daibochi Berhad and changed its name to Scientex Packaging (Ayer Keroh… Read more

Scientex Packaging (8125) - Total Assets

Latest total assets as of September 2025: RM589.16 Million MYR

Based on the latest financial reports, Scientex Packaging (8125) holds total assets worth RM589.16 Million MYR as of September 2025.

Total assets represent everything the company owns and controls, combining both current assets—like cash and cash equivalents, accounts receivable, and inventories—and non-current assets such as property, plant, equipment (PP&E), intangible assets, and long-term investments.
